The security clearance process consists of three phases – initiation, investigation, and adjudication. If your security clearance background investigation is done, you may be wondering why you don’t have the answers you’ve been waiting for. It comes down to the final step in the process – adjudication. This ...The five tiers of security clearance are grouped into three levels as a part of Trusted Workforce 2.0. While the tiers each begin with a similar application, each grants access to different information. The higher the security clearance, the longer it can take to investigate, and the deeper the investigation may go into your background.

Get your credit score. Resolve any errors or problems on your credit report before you apply for security clearance. Financial discrepancies can cause someone be denied a clearance. Gather all of your personal information from the last decade. 1. Your organisation checks your eligibility for vetting. In stage 1, your organisation works out if you’re eligible for vetting and likely to gain a clearance. If you are eligible and suitable, your organisation will apply to the NZSIS to start your vetting. You can’t apply for a clearance yourself. Most government agencies allow an individual who has been denied a clearance or had their clearance revoked to reapply for a security clearance after 12 months from the date of the final decision. The adjudication examines a sufficient period of the candidate’s life to make an affirmative determination that the person is an acceptable security risk; the number of years in the candidate’s life covered ...Current security clearance processing times for DoD/Industry are 137 days for a Top Secret security clearance and 102 days for a Secret security clearance. These averages are for the fastest 90% of applicants. Security clearance processing times are still far below the 500+ day timelines we saw several years ago, but still slightly outside of ...

Security clearances are issued by numerous U.S. government agencies including the …The latest update on the Trusted Workforce 2.0 initiative, posted to Performance.gov recently, shows the fastest 90% of initial top-secret clearance investigations took an average of 115 days in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2023.
